About The Position

Teltonika IoT Solutions USA is seeking an organized IoT Solutions Engineering Specialist to join their growing team in Dallas, TX. Teltonika IoT Group has over 20 years of experience in creating and manufacturing Internet of Things (IoT) devices, aiming for global use and becoming indispensable to businesses. The telematics business unit specifically focuses on developing and manufacturing easy-to-use GPS tracking devices for effective fleet management across various industries like logistics, agriculture, car sharing, and construction, setting new standards with advanced technologies.

Requirements

  • Telecommunications, electronics, informatics, engineering education or previous work experience in technical or engineering fields.
  • Passion for providing help to others, caring, willing to grow and enrich your technological know-how.
  • Great communication skills, are capable of fluently speaking and writing in English (proficiency in other languages will be considered as an advantage).
  • Analytical and creative thinking and mindset for problem-solving and troubleshooting.
  • Understanding or basic knowledge of telecommunication technologies (2G, GPRS, 3G, 4G), CANbus, BLE.

Nice To Haves

  • Knowledge or work experience working with ticketing-based platforms (Jira, GitLab, OpenProject, ServiceDesk).
  • Experience in customer service.

Responsibilities

  • Work with various Teltonika Telematics manufactured GNSS tracking devices that embed technologies such as Bluetooth, CANbus, RS232/RS485 and 1-Wire.
  • Propose different ways on how to incorporate our devices for various use cases.
  • Be responsible for arranging technical tasks for custom development projects and coordinating solution release to clients.
  • Troubleshoot, provide assistance, and consult clients via a dedicated ticketing system or online meetings/chats if they are needed.
  • Communicate with global international corporations that provide car sharing, rental, fleet management solutions and various other companies from different vehicle telematics fields.
  • Cooperate with RnD, quality assurance and project management teams to ensure the maintenance of the projects and that solutions reach the clients on time.
  • Have an opportunity to go on business trips to visit clients and help them directly implement Teltonika devices into their business use-cases.
  • Guide colleagues and customers by preparing wiki documentation or training.
